Title: Innovations by Hideki Simamoto

Introduction

Hideki Simamoto is a notable inventor based in Kyoto, Japan. He has made significant contributions to the field of capacitors, holding 2 patents that showcase his innovative approach to electrical components. His work primarily focuses on improving the efficiency and design of capacitors, addressing common challenges faced in the industry.

Latest Patents

Simamoto's latest patents include a groundbreaking design for a capacitor and a method of manufacturing the same. This invention aims to overcome the issue of large coupling spaces required when multiple capacitors are linked together. By allowing easy electrical and mechanical coupling, his design reduces the necessary coupling space and minimizes unnecessary resistance. The capacitor element is enclosed in a mechanical housing with an opening sealed by a terminal plate. A terminal slip, which includes a rib for coupling to one of the anode and cathode of the capacitor element, is insert-molded into the terminal plate. The other anode or cathode is coupled to the inner bottom face of the metal housing. This innovative structure allows for lower resistance and achieves significant downsizing when multiple capacitors are linked together.
